| Title | George Maguolo French postcards - n.d. |
| Creator | Maguolo, George J. |
| Source | Maguolo, George J. French postcard. n.d. George J. Maguolo Papers, 1917-1945. A0969. Missouri History Museum, St. Louis, Missouri. |
| Description | George J. Maguolo sent a French postcard home that asked for donations: "Pour Les Meres Pour les Petits Enfants". Maguolo was in the 29th Engineers Company A and served in France until 1919. |
